iShares Dow Jones Utilities Index Fund (NYSE: IDU ) This ETF seeks to mimic
the return of the Dow Jones Utility Index. At least 90% of its assets are in
depository receipts that represent the index. And the index is composed of
electricity, gas, water stocks, etc. Last year, this ETF had a return of 18.6%.
It currently pays a dividend of $2.90, providing a dividend yield of 3.37%.
Technically IDU is in a powerful bull channel, which keeps pace with its 50-day
moving average. It is resting on that line now, and so any break below it would
be an excellent opportunity to make a long-term investment in the utility
